Contribute to the effective delivery of various building works to the Council Housing Stock in order to assist with the promotion, delivery and integration of the Council’s key objectives; specifically in relation to the Community Plan, Shared Commitments, Single Outcome Agreement and Best Value.

The Individual

This is a full time permanent post based at Housing Asset Services, Kilmarnock Depot, Burnside Street, Kilmarnock. The hours of work are 37 per week to be worked as follows; Monday - Thursday 8.00 am - 4.00 pm Friday 8.00 am - 3.30 pm. The salary for this post is £34,324 - £36,748 per annum.
